CGNW Team Admins: A Case Study

On Friday our team put two houses on the market. One is a charming condo in Leo’s neighborhood on Barkley Hill; the other is a little vacant house in the Marietta-Alderwood area. Here’s a glimpse into what had to happen to accomplish this:

Last Monday, one listing was visited by the team to get photographed and videoed, and a listing basket (hand sanitizer, shoe covers and disinfectant) was dropped off. This was repeated at site #2 the next day.  

Marketing remarks - the paragraph of descriptive text you see on Zillow and Redfin - were written that day and sent off to the sellers for their edits & approval. One set of professional photos arrived Tuesday, the second Wednesday.

Thursday we streamed Episode 4 of this season of the Building Bellingham podcast. It’s produced 100% in-house so all the tech and space setup, question prep, and coordination is done by our team. At the same time as Leo interviewed the owners of Greenhouse (then rushed off to a showing), Chris was working away on final details of the two listings. 

At 9:25AM Friday, we got an alert that the first listing was live on the MLS. The reverse prospecting list - a way we can see how many people received notification of a new listing within their search terms - was stacking up. Chris set up the online showing schedule so that showings only happen in a specific timeframe the sellers have agreed to.

Once the listing is live on the MLS, it’s go time for the marketing arm. Matterport 3D tours were ready to go.  Besides the MLS, Zillow, Redfin and other listing aggregators, we manually publish listings across 8-12 social media accounts. Each post has to be accurate and fit the tenor of that platform. 

As we’re in the middle of the holidays, Cooper was backlogged with special projects on top of our regular video production, so one walkthrough video came in early and one would arrive later in the afternoon on listing day. 

Oh, and Friday was also the due date for our monthly email newsletter. Tiffany had prepped it over the prior couple of days and put in placeholders for the information and media that wasn’t available yet. Right before noon is a great time to send out, and we managed to squeak it out just in time, at 11:51AM

Later that day, it was time to do it all over again.  Chris was out at the second property for part of the morning, and at 2:45PM, it was ready. On the marketing side, it was the same checklist - upload the video to Youtube, share that link to 3 other platforms, upload the video manually to Instagram and 4 separate Facebook pages. Make sure all the listing links, hashtags and slashes render properly on each site.

Later in the afternoon, our videographer sent out the other video and the link was added retroactively to all the normal places. 

Throughout the day, our phones were ringing, emails were buzzing, and Slack messages pinged with new updates from our team. The normal workday continued in the background, and by the end, every team member was happy to close their laptop and call it a good day.

The story behind every listing is different. Real estate is a wide and varied industry, and our clients across Bellingham and Whatcom & Skagit counties have different needs and desires when it comes to prepping and promoting their properties. 

Sometimes there are weeks of repairs; sometimes we’re working around a tenant’s night shift sleeping schedule. Sometimes we have to have a home ready to list...so that as soon as our client gets their offer accepted on a new house we can put theirs on the market (contingent offers typically have a quick turnaround contractual requirement). 

In any case, getting a home ready for sale is a process, one that has moving parts, plenty of people involved, and schedules that have to be coordinated. Each member of the sales & admin team here at the Cohen Group NW has specific responsibilities that play to our individual strengths, and because of that system, we’re able to present a high volume of high-quality listing packages.
